2000 civic EX Help! engine dies after warms up
 
Ok after looking at the other Threads I can give more detail on my problem. After my 2000 Honda Civic EX warms up, It will start clicking under the passenger side dash and the engine dies. when I try to start the car the engine pops like it jumped time (sounds like compression through intake). every time I cycle the key I hear the fuel pump activate. if I cycle the key repeatedly or wait awhile the car will start and run fine for a little while, then the clicking starts and car dies.

Does the rest of the car have steady power from the battery when it starts clicking and eventually dies?

I'm assuming that no ECU codes are set. You should try to scan right after it dies, without turning the key off.

It kind of sounds like a bad ECU. The clicking would be the fuel pump relay mounted next to it and controlled by the ECU. You will likely get "fail to connect" from the scanner if the ECU is not working. This needs to be tested while it is dead of course.

Could also be a distributor sensor, but that should throw a code. You may want to check your distributor and make sure the insulator plate between the high voltage (cap and rotor) and low voltage (sensors) sections is there. Running without that will cause all sorts of havoc.
